Understanding MSMAware
MSMAware is a multi-source modeling tool designed to aid engineers and urban planners in creating more efficient and sustainable drainage systems. It incorporates a variety of parameters, data sources, and methodologies to simulate stormwater management scenarios.
Key Features of MSMAware
- Comprehensive Data Integration: It allows for the integration of various data sources, including historical rainfall data, land use patterns, and soil types, which are crucial for accurate modeling.
- User-Friendly Interface: The tool offers a user-friendly interface that can be used by professionals with varying levels of expertise.
- Real-Time Simulation: MSMAware can simulate different rainfall events in real-time, providing immediate insights into flood risks and drainage efficiency.
- Customizable Scenarios: Users can model various scenarios, adjusting parameters to reflect potential changes in urban development or climate conditions.
